Requiem for the Neon Monk
In the sprawling metropolis of Neo-Shanghai, where neon signs flickered like the pulse of a dying heart, a monk named Kwan Yin walked the rain-soaked streets. His robes were dyed in the hues of the city's electric dreams, and his eyes held the calm of a mind at peace, despite the chaos swirling around him.
Kwan Yin was no ordinary monk; he was a hacker, a monk with a digital heart, and his quest was not for enlightenment but for the Cyber Grail, a mythical artifact of power hidden in the digital depths of the Matrix. The Grail was said to hold the keys to the ultimate digital domain, a realm where the lines between the physical and the virtual blurred, and the rules of reality were rewritten by the code of those who wielded its power.
The city was a labyrinth of towering skyscrapers, each one a pixelated monolith, and the streets were a network of neon-lit alleys where shadows danced with the light. Kwan Yin moved with the grace of a cat, his steps silent on the wet concrete, his mind a beacon of tranquility amidst the chaos.
He had been following a trail, a digital whisper that led him to a hacker known only as The Shadow. The Shadow was a legend in the underground of Neo-Shanghai, a figure whose presence was as elusive as the code he manipulated. Kwan Yin had tracked him through the Matrix, decoding messages that seemed to be written in the very fabric of reality itself.
The first encounter was in the heart of the city, at the intersection of Cyber Avenue and Data Lane. The Shadow appeared as a ghost in the neon fog, a figure shrouded in darkness, his face a shadow against the glowing billboards. "You seek the Cyber Grail," he said, his voice a whisper that seemed to come from everywhere at once.
Kwan Yin nodded, his eyes never leaving the other's. "The Grail is the key to understanding the Matrix, to harnessing its full power. I must find it."
The Shadow's laughter echoed through the intersection, a sound that was both chilling and exhilarating. "The Grail is a myth, a relic of the past. Its power is a lie. But if you must seek it, you must navigate the Labyrinth of the Net."
The Labyrinth was a virtual maze, a digital labyrinth of binary code and binary choices. Kwan Yin entered, his mind a shield against the digital terrors that awaited him. The paths twisted and turned, each choice a step closer to the Grail or a step into the void.
As he delved deeper, he encountered the digital manifestations of his own fears. The first was the Fear of the Unknown, a program that sought to trap him in an endless loop of confusion. Kwan Yin faced it with calm, using his knowledge of the Matrix to navigate through its illusions.
Next came the Fear of Failure, a virus that sought to infect his mind and disrupt his resolve. He fought it with the same resolve, using his digital skills to contain the infection and continue his quest.
The final challenge was the Fear of Loss, a program that sought to exploit his emotions and break his spirit. Kwan Yin stood firm, his mind a fortress of determination. "I will not let fear control me," he declared, and with that, he defeated the program.
Emerging from the Labyrinth, Kwan Yin found himself face-to-face with The Shadow once more. "You have proven yourself," the hacker said. "The Cyber Grail is not an artifact, but a concept. Its power lies within you."
Kwan Yin took a deep breath, feeling the weight of his journey. "Then I will use this power wisely," he said. "To protect the innocent, to fight the darkness that seeks to control the Matrix."
The Shadow nodded, a rare smile breaking his enigmatic facade. "Go, monk, and let your light shine bright."
Kwan Yin stepped back into the neon-lit streets of Neo-Shanghai, his heart filled with a newfound purpose. The Cyber Grail was not a physical object, but a state of being, a reminder that the true power of the Matrix was within each of us.
As he walked away, the city seemed to pulse in harmony with his steps, the neon lights a beacon of hope in a world where the digital and the physical danced together in a delicate balance.
